The ingredients needed to make Leftover dal tikki:
- Get 1 cup leftover dal
- Prepare 1 cup semolina
- Get 1 cup water
- Take 1/2 tsp cumin seeds
- Get 1/2 tsp chat masala
- Make ready 1/4 tsp red chilli powder
- Prepare 1/4 tsp black pepper powder
- Take As per taste Salt
- Take 2 green chillies
- Take 1 small carrot grated
- Make ready 1 small capsicum grated
- Get 1/4 cup cabbage grated
- Get as required Coriander leaves chopped
- Prepare as required Oil for shallow fry

Steps to make Leftover dal tikki:
- In a wok add one tsp oil heat it add cumin seeds when they splutter add all the veggies. Add all spices and salt as per taste then saute on high heat for 2-3 minutes.
- Now turn the flame low add semolina and water mix well all together. Cook 3-4 minutes on medium flame untill the mixture will be combined well and leave the pan. Turn off the flame. Let the mixture cool.
- Grease your hands Take some amount of mixture and make medium size balls flat it with your palm to give shape of tikki. Take a pan put some oil heat it and shallow fry the tikkis golden brown on both side on medium flame.
